Abstract

Three-dimensional cold flow and hot gas simulation for internal flow field of gas valve was performed by using finite volume technique and the result was verified by cold flow experiment. The characteristics for the flow field of gas valve were explained. Linear relationship between inlet pressure and force on the spool was obtained. The inlet pressure and the valve mass flux among three elastic components with different elastic coefficients were compared, and conic relationship between the inlet pressure and the valve mass flux was obtained. Low elastic coefficients and gas temperature can enhance regulating ability of pressure regulating valve. Finally hot gas simulation results were analyzed and compared with cold flow simulation results. Some advises on thermal protection for spool and bonnet were proposed.
